The easiest way to access the disk management console is go to Start-Run and enter "diskmgmt.msc" (without the quotes).
Yes, that's the most convenient way to check if there's unallocated space in your hard disk. That can also be used to shrink or extend a volume [Edit: available to Vista and newer.] (i.e. reduce or increase the size of a partition.)

I resize partitions quite a number of times and it's ok, but do a backup of important files, as highlighted, on the safe side.
